To optimize your testosterone levels and gain weight while focusing on upper body workouts, recommends a resistance training protocol. Here’s a plan tailored to your goals based on his advice:
Testosterone-Boosting Upper Body Workout Plan
-
Compound Movements: Focus on big compound exercises such as bench presses, rows, pull-ups, and shoulder presses. These exercises engage large muscle groups and are more effective for testosterone production.
-
Protocol:
- Perform six sets of 10 repetitions for each exercise.
- Rest for 2 minutes (120 seconds) between sets.
- The intensity should be high but manageable, even if it requires lightening the weight between sets to maintain form and complete the repetitions.
-
Frequency:
- Implement this protocol twice a week for optimal testosterone increases without causing detrimental effects.
Example Routine
Day 1:
- Bench Press: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Bent-over Row: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Overhead Press: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Pull-ups or Lat Pulldowns: 6 sets of 10 reps
Day 2 (later in the week):
- Incline Bench Press: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Seated Row: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Arnold Press: 6 sets of 10 reps
- Chin-ups or T-bar Rows: 6 sets of 10 reps
Important Notes:
- Avoid Overtraining: Doing more than this may lead to decreased testosterone and increased cortisol, negatively affecting muscle gains 1
- Rest and Recovery: Balance these workouts with adequate rest and recovery. Ensure you’re not extending workouts past 75 minutes to keep cortisol levels in check 2
Additional Tips:
- Maintain proper nutrition ensuring a calorie surplus for weight gain.
- Stay hydrated and get sufficient sleep to support recovery and hormone levels.

Episode Summary: Dr. Duncan French: How to Exercise for Strength Gains & Hormone Optimization | Huberman Lab #45
Key Points:
-
Testosterone and Training:
- Intensity and Volume: Optimal testosterone production during workouts is driven by both intensity and volume. Dr. Duncan French recommends a "six by ten" protocol: six sets of ten repetitions at about 80% of your one-rep max, with two minutes of rest between sets. This method stimulates significant testosterone release 1.
-
Testosterone and Resistance Training:
- Hormone Pathways: Resistance training increases testosterone levels through mechanical and metabolic stress, triggering catecholamine release and activating the HPA axis. This response enhances anabolic stimuli and supports muscle growth in both men and women, though women primarily rely on adrenal glands for testosterone production 2.
-
Performance and Stress:
- Stress and Performance: Higher arousal levels correlate with enhanced physical performance. Dr. French's research indicates that individuals with higher adrenal responses (epinephrine and norepinephrine) perform better during workouts. This principle is applied in combat sports, emphasizing repeat exposure to stressors to enhance performance 3.
-
Athletic Performance Insights:
- Dr. French's Background: Dr. Duncan French has extensive experience in sports performance, having worked with over 36 professional Olympic sports. His expertise spans exercise physiology, neuroendocrinology, and practical application in elite sports settings, such as the UFC Performance Institute 4 5.

discusses several supplements that can enhance workouts, focusing on different aspects such as performance, endurance, and recovery. Here are some key supplements mentioned:
-
Creatine:
- Benefits: Supports muscle strength and endurance.
- Dosage: Generally 5 grams per day; no loading phase required.
- Form: Creatine monohydrate is the most effective and affordable form 1.
-

Beta-Alanine:
- Benefits: Increases muscular endurance and reduces fatigue, particularly for workouts lasting 60 to 240 seconds.
- Dosage: Standard dose is 2-5 grams.
- Note: Some people may experience a tingling sensation known as the "niacin flush" 4.
-
Caffeine:
- Benefits: Boosts intensity and focus of workouts.
- Dosage: Can be consumed through coffee, energy drinks, or pre-workout supplements.
- Caution: Caffeine may inhibit the function of the creatine system in some cases 5.
-
Nitric Oxide Boosters (e.g., Beetroot Juice):
- Benefits: Enhances vasodilation, improving blood flow and nutrient delivery to muscles.
- Dosage: Follow product-specific recommendations.
- Note: Useful for endurance performance without stimulating effects 6.
-
Alpha GPC:
- Benefits: Focus enhancement and cognitive support for workouts.
- Dosage: 300-600 mg before exercise.
- Combination: Can be combined with caffeine to enhance focus without traditional stimulants 6.
-
Magnesium Malate:
- Benefits: Reduces delayed onset muscle soreness (DOMS).
- Dosage: Follow product-specific recommendations.
- Note: Different from magnesium forms used for sleep (e.g., Magnesium Threonate) 7.
